has anyone ever done this? I have some PMAG 9mm and I was wondering if anyone ever ran 40S&W through them (in an appropriate 40S&W firearm)

I am going to attempt a local competition and I need 4 magazines for it, but only have 3 glock 40S&W mags but I have a few of the PMAG9mm of the same size
I am looking to see if anyone has tried it. I ran 9mm rounds in 40sw mags at first, I had malfunctions that way, but it was good enough to test my reloads at first.

l might just pick up another 40sw magazine, I don't know if you can ever have too many good mags.

Never heard of that working, but if you function test it ok and it's just for competition then go for it as a temporary measure. I've heard of a lot more sucess stories running 9mm through .40S&W mags though.

If you have time to order a new mag though, then I'd definitely do that ASAP. No sense spending money on ammo and entry fees and then using make-shift equipment that can tank your score if something malfunctions.
 
I had a Baretta 96 and used 9 mm mags loaded with 40 S&W ammo and it worked fine. I tried it as a lark and lo and behold the 9 mm mags worked .
 
With some models, a 9mm mag will work fine -- but will clunk a bit when used -- because the cartridge sets differently in the mag and as it is pushed onto the feed ramp or into the chamber. I'd eventually get some 9mm mags.

I've run 9mm rounds in my FNS-40 (when using a 9mm conversion barrel) and it was OK as long as I didn't try hollow points. (I eventually bought 9mm mags.)

I've had several Witness (CZ pattern) pistols that ran 9mm rounds in .40 mags just fine and vice versa, but the .40 rounds in 9mm mags would clunk a bit.

I found, early on, that older .40 CZ 75B mags wouldn't hold a 9mm round -- the gap was too wide. Don't know if that's still the case, as I don't now have any .40 CZs.

I tried using the Magpul G17s in a G23. It functioned, but once or twice per mag I'd get a FTF. Could have been the gun, could have been the mags...never fiddled with it enough to get it running flawlessly.
 
I puts few rounds into two of the mags and after 12 rds the mag started bulging and would not drop free, so I am gonna try it at a range today with 10 rds and see if it works. They won’t be the go to mag,but if I am running low on a stage an extra 10 rds would be nice
